Space is completely silent If you shouted as loud as you could in space, nobody would hear you. That’s because space has no air, and sound needs air to travel. Without air molecules to carry the sound, everything becomes totally silent. A day on Venus is longer than a year on Venus Venus spins very slowly. It takes more time for Venus to rotate once on its axis than it does to orbit the Sun. This means a single day on Venus is longer than one Venus year. It is one of the strangest facts in our solar system. There are more stars in the universe than grains of sand on all the beaches on Earth Scientists believe there are trillions of galaxies in the universe, and each galaxy has billions of stars. When you add all of that together, the number becomes so huge that it’s hard for the human brain to even imagine it.
